- the present invention relates to a bulk transport vehicle for transportation of garbage, rubbish, recyclables and the like with a collection container as well an open loading trough, in particular at the rear of the vehicle, through which the Collection container is loadable.
- Garbage trucks with such a loading trough usually have at the rear of the Vehicle has a loading opening, the contour of which is inclined forward, so that the upper edge of the loading opening is further away from the rear of the vehicle than the bottom of the loading opening.
- Garbage bins can be placed in the Loading trough can be tipped or rubbish can be thrown directly into the loading opening.
- garbage trucks are also called vehicles with an open fill designated. In such vehicles, waste containers can advantageously be of various types Size to be emptied.
- the present invention is therefore based on the object of an improved To create bulk transport vehicle of the type mentioned, the disadvantages of Avoids prior art and further develops the latter in an advantageous manner.
- a transport vehicle with an enlarged area of application is to be created be the removal of the contents of various collection containers allowed.
- the bulk goods transport vehicle is characterized in that a slide is provided, which leads from a vehicle top into the loading trough.
- the Collection containers can be loaded from above via the slide without the corresponding dumpster can be tipped over the loading edge of the vehicle would.
- the collected goods can also be picked up from containers that can be emptied by opening their bottom.
- the slide extends the effective loading trough opening cross section from above, so that even very large containers can be emptied into the vehicle's collection container can.
- the slide is designed or forms as a funnel a hopper with side walls.
- the slide can differ from the loading sill at the rear of the vehicle diagonally upwards from the collection container extend away so that the effective filling opening, which is used to fill available above, is significantly enlarged.
- the slide is preferably adapted to the edge contour of the loading trough, so that it is flush with the loading body walls and the loading edge.
- the Slide completely closes the loading trough towards the rear of the vehicle, so that only an opening remains on the top of the vehicle through which the respective Bulk goods are placed in the loading trough and from there into the collection container can.
- the slide is relative is movably mounted to the loading trough so that they are moved away from it can.
- the slide can be pivoted, so that it is pivotable away from the loading body.
- the slide is the slide around a horizontal when the vehicle is level Swivel axis pivoted so that the slide goes up from the loading trough can be folded away and the loading tray is freely accessible.
- a corresponding slide drive especially at least a piston-cylinder unit is provided, by means of which the slide automatically can be driven back and forth.
- the slide can be moved together, i.e. can be reduced in its external dimensions in order to be folded away to survive less.
- the slide can comprise several slide parts, which are articulated to one another, in particular pivotally connected to one another are.
- the slide is preferably composed of several slide parts built up that the slide parts can be folded.
- the folding axis or the folding axes between the slide parts preferably extend parallel to the pivot axis, about which the entire slide is relative the collecting container is articulated.
- a preferred embodiment consists of that the slide parts are hinged to each other, so that when folding up a first slide part a second or each further slide part is collapsed by gravity. The slide folds accordingly automatically together without correspondingly complex, complex Drives would be necessary.
- actuation mechanisms in particular piston-cylinder units and the like can be provided between each other connected pair of slide parts. This allows the slide to be adjusted as required.
- the slide is mounted on the loading trough.
- the loading trough itself can be mounted movably relative to the collecting container, so that the slide is moved away from the collecting container together with the loading trough can be e.g. to empty or clean it.
- the invention has a lifting mechanism, in particular a crane with a boom to hold the bulk containers.
- the boom can basically be articulated at various points on the vehicle his.
- Boom on top of the collection container on the opposite side of the loading trough Articulated end. The boom spans almost the whole Collection container so that it has a large range. Opposite immediately in near the loading trough articulated hoists will provide a better balance of the entire vehicle, in particular a rear load of the Bulk goods transporters avoided.
- Towards a linkage of the boom between the driver's cab of the vehicle and the collection container can be one achieve a larger volume of the collection container because the collection container itself can extend directly to the rear of the cab without this Space for the articulation of the boom would have to be left out.
- the garbage truck shown in the figures has a collecting container 1 which starts behind a cab 2 and extends to the rear of the vehicle.
- a loading trough 3 is provided, which is an open fill is trained.
- the loading tray 3 is inclined overall.
- a loading opening 4 of the loading trough 3 extends from the rear of the vehicle from obliquely upwards and forwards, so that an upper edge of the loading opening 4 in Direction of travel of the vehicle lies in front of a loading edge 5.
- the loading opening 4 is closed by means of a slide plate 6, which by means of a corresponding drive can be moved away in the form of two piston-cylinder units Free access to the collection container 1.
- Bulk material is fed into the interior of the press from a press shop, not shown Transported container 1.
- the loading trough 3 is at the rear of the vehicle by two side loading trough walls 7 limited, which connect to the bottom, horizontal loading edge 5 and lead vertically upwards from it. As shown in Fig. 1, the rear contour of the loading trough walls 7 starting from the loading edge 5 initially vertically upwards. About a quarter to a third of the height of the collecting container 1 extends to the contour of the loading trough walls 7 angled diagonally forward (see Fig. 1).
- a funnel-shaped slide 8 is provided, which closes the loading trough 3 towards the rear of the vehicle.
- the slide 8 has a rear wall 9 which extends obliquely from the loading edge 5 extends away from the collecting container 1 above. As shown in Fig. 1, it is inferior increasingly towards the rear over the actual rear of the vehicle.
- the slide 8 further comprises opposite side walls 10, each of the rear wall 9 starting from the loading trough walls 7, so that the Slide 8 forms a funnel together with the loading trough walls 7.
- the Contour of the side walls 10 is adapted to the contour of the loading trough walls 7 and cooperates with them, so that the slide 8 fits snugly on the loading body walls sits and closes the loading tray 3.
- the slide 8 is after open at the top, so that corresponding bulk material via the chute 8 from above can be placed in the loading tray 3.
- the garbage truck has a hoist in the form of a boom 11, the about a horizontal axis transversely to the vehicle longitudinal direction is mounted. As shown in FIG. 1, the boom 11 is at the front end of the collecting container 1 hinged. In particular, the boom 11 is on the top of the collecting container 1 stored at its front end and extended from there over the entire Length of the collecting container 1 towards the rear of the vehicle. He survives the vehicle rear 1 over. If necessary, the boom 11 can be known Be designed telescopic. To get an easy education too reach, it is sufficient that the boom 11 has a fixed length and survives the vehicle accordingly.
- the boom 11 can be one with respect to the collecting container 1 vertical axis can be rotatably mounted to also stand next to the vehicle To be able to accommodate waste containers. To a particularly simple execution as well to achieve ease of use, it is generally sufficient if the boom 11 only about a horizontal axis transverse to the vehicle longitudinal direction is tiltable. This also avoids forces that attack obliquely. The garbage truck only needs to back up just in front of those to be picked up Garbage can be placed. The bulk container can in principle be used with a uniaxial Movement of the boom 11 can be included.
- a corresponding drive is for pivoting the boom 11 provided in the form of one or more piston-cylinder units.
- Fig. 2 shows the opening of a very large bulk container by the boom 11.
- the bulk container 12 can be opened over its bottom can be emptied.
- the vehicle needs only with the opening at the top of the funnel are placed under the bulk container, so that the this falling bulk material falls on the slide 8.
- the slide 8 can be folded up as a whole, namely by a horizontal slide axis 13 which extends transversely to the vehicle longitudinal direction.
- the slide 8 with its side walls 10 is over corresponding Axle bolts mounted on the loading body walls 7.
- piston-cylinder unit can pivot upwards the slide 8 can be accomplished automatically.
- the slide 8 is collapsible. 6 shows, the slide 8 from two slide parts 14 and 15 which are pivotally connected to one another.
- the pivot axis 16 extends between the two slide parts 14 and 15 horizontal across the vehicle's longitudinal direction. It is in the range of Rear wall 9 of the slide 8, so that a lower slide part 15 at the top pivot the upper slide part 14 relative to this foldable down is, so that the projection of the slide 8, as shown in Fig. 5, is considerable reduced.
- the two slide parts 14 and 15 can be folded together.

Claims (8)
- Schüttguttransportfahrzeug zum Transport von Müll, Kehricht, Wertstoffen und dergleichen mit einem Sammelbehälter (1) sowie einer offenen Lademulde (3) insbesondere am Heck des Fahrzeugs, über die der Sammelbehälter beladbar ist, dadurch gekennzeichnet, daß eine Rutsche (8) vorgesehen ist, die von einer Fahrzeugoberseite her in die Lademulde (3) führt.
- Schüttguttransportfahrzeug nach dem vorhergehenden Anspruch, wobei ein Hubwerk für in den Sammelbehälter (1) zu entleerende Schüttgutbehälter (12) mit einem Ausleger (11) zum Aufnehmen der Schüttgutbehälter vorgesehen ist, wobei insbesondere der Ausleger (11) auf der Fahrzeugoberseite, vorzugsweise auf dem Sammelbehälter (1) in dessen der Lademulde (3) gegenüberliegenden Endabschnitt wippbar angelenkt ist.
- Schüttguttransportfahrzeug nach einem der vorhergehenden Ansprüche, wobei die Rutsche (8) als Trichter ausgebildet ist bzw. zusammen mit seitlichen, die Lademulde (3) begrenzenden Wandungen (7) einen Trichter bildet.
- Schüttguttransportfahrzeug nach einem der vorhergehenden Ansprüche, wobei die Rutsche (8) die Lademulde (3) zum Fahrzeugheck hin verschließt, insbesondere mit Ausnahme einer verbleibenden Öffnung auf der Fahrzeugoberseite vollständig verschließt.
- Schüttguttransportfahrzeug nach einem der vorhergehenden Ansprüche, wobei die Rutsche (8) von der Lademulde (3) wegbewegbar, insbesondere wegschwenkbar gelagert ist.
- Schüttguttransportfahrzeug nach einem der vorhergehenden Ansprüche, wobei ein Rutschenantrieb, insbesondere eine Kolben-Zylinder-Einheit, zum automatischen Hin- und Wegfahren der Rutsche (8) vorgesehen ist.
- Schüttguttransportfahrzeug nach einem der vorhergehenden Ansprüche, wobei die Rutsche (8) mehrere Rutschenteile (14, 15) umfaßt, die miteinander beweglich, insbesondere zueinander schwenkbar, verbunden sind, derart, daß die Rutsche (8) in ihren Ausmaßen verkleinerbar ist.
- Schüttguttransportfahrzeug nach einem der vorhergehenden Ansprüche, wobei die Rutsche (8) an der Lademulde (3) gelagert ist.
